World Museum
2024 Jan 28
I have been coming from Manchester to this museum for years, brilliant museum and is most definitely better than Manchester museum. It has a live bugs section (two beautiful triantula, but tiny enclosures) , dinosaurs, space, an aquarium! The Egyptian section is brilliant, far better than any of the ones ive seen in the UK! Theres toilets on every floor with lift access throughout (pain when its busy). Theres an indoor picnic area and a cafe

Bramall Hall
2023 Jun 04
This is my new favourite place! This building and its grounds are absolutely stunning! We arrived around 12pm sunday and there was parking chaos as there isn't many spaces but we got parked in the end (prices in the photo) also note you can pay by phone but i had zero signal. Tickets can be bought at the visitors center to the house £6.50 adult and under 16s free. The staff were lovely. The ladies that greeted us on entry to the house were really welcoming and very lovely. The house is gorgeous, each room beautifully decorated and seeped in history, truly fantastic. The grounds has a playground, duck pond with lots of ducks, a cafe with an ice cream counter (single wafer cone £2.95 or in the visitors center £2 a tub). There are toilets that were very clean. Lots of picturesque places for a picnic
